Framing Finance: The Boundaries of Markets and Modern Capitalism
Publisher: University Of Chicago Press | ISBN: 0226679314 | edition 2009 | PDF | 328 pages | 1,3 mb 


As the banking crisis and its effects on the world economy have made plain, the stock market is of colossal importance to our livelihoods. In Framing Finance, Alex Preda looks at the history of the market to figure out how we arrived at a point where investing is not only commonplace, but critical, as market fluctuations threaten our plans to send our children to college or retire comfortably.
